Dogs may be experts at reading our facial expressions, but it can be a bit harder to interpret some of their gestures. One body language signal that commonly gets confused with smiling is panting. Your dog may open their mouth wide to pant—especially after exercising—which looks similar to a grin. Yes, dogs can exhibit behavior that appears similar to a smile. While it may not be the same as a human smile, dogs can show their happiness and contentment through various facial expressions, such as relaxed faces with slightly open mouths, wide panting smiles during play or activity, and even submissive grins.

Answer. Yes, they can. More Info. Dogs express happiness and contentment through various facial expressions and body language, including closed-mouth smiles. This type of smile is often seen when they are relaxed and comfortable. Just like humans, the reasons a dog may smile are subjective. Often, dogs seem to display smiling as a social skill and expression of emotion. Humans reward smiling when we react, laugh, give treats, pet, and clap. Aug 9, 2015 · An exception is the “smile” that comes with teeth bared – a smile that decidedly does not indicate submissiveness. A dog that lifts his lip to show his fangs is giving a signal to an encroacher to back off … NOW. But dogs are, if nothing else, extremely astute observers.
